How Creatine Enhances Your Muscle-Brain Axis: The Science Explained

Woman explores creatine muscle-brain axis, drinking coffee at laptop.

Connecting Muscle Health to Brain Function: Creatine's Role

The exploration of supplements that enhance both muscular and cognitive performance has garnered significant interest in recent years. Central to this discourse is creatine, a compound popular among athletes for its ability to support strength and recovery. However, recent findings highlight that the benefits of creatine extend far beyond the gym, impacting what scientists refer to as the muscle-brain axis.

The Science Behind the Muscle-Brain Axis

Research has revealed that our muscles communicate with our brains through small proteins known as myokines. These myokines regulate various physiological processes, including metabolism, inflammation, and brain function. While the literature has identified several myokines linked to cognitive health, six key players stand out: Brain-Derived Neurotrophic Factor (BDNF), Cathepsin B, Interleukin-6 (IL-6), Insulin-like Growth Factor-1 (IGF-1), Irisin, and Lactate. Each plays a vital role in learning, memory, and overall brain health.

BDNF is particularly noteworthy as it fosters neuroplasticity—the brain's ability to adapt and change in response to experiences. Meanwhile, IL-6 can act as both a harmful inflammatory marker and a beneficial signal when released from muscle cells, highlighting the dual nature of biological responses based on context.

How Creatine Enhances Myokine Activity

The recent analysis into creatine's effects on the muscle-brain axis suggests that the supplement may amplify muscle myokine responses during exercise. By improving the availability of ATP, the energy currency of cells, creatine enhances muscle contractions and potentially influences the timing and magnitude of myokine release. Increased muscular strength enables greater muscle mass, which in turn promotes higher levels of beneficial myokines such as IGF-1 and Irisin—further supporting cognitive functions.

Moreover, studies indicate that creatine supplementation can boost insulin sensitivity, further facilitating glucose uptake in muscle tissue. This biochemical interaction is crucial, as enhanced insulin activity has been linked with increased BDNF and reduction of neuroinflammation, paving the way for better memory and mood regulation.

Creatine: A Direct Player in Brain Health

Beyond its muscle-related benefits, creatine has shown promise in direct applications to brain health. It stabilizes energy production within neurons, reduces oxidative stress, and interacts with neurotransmitter systems, particularly those connected to serotonin and dopamine. Encouragingly, emerging research has suggested that creatine could serve as an adjunctive treatment for depression, offering a new avenue for patients seeking relief through non-traditional methods.

Practical Tips for Supplementing with Creatine

For individuals looking to harness the benefits of creatine for both muscle and brain health, a daily intake of about 5 grams is advisable. This regimen should extend beyond just workout days to ensure consistent results. While creatine is generally well-tolerated, it is always wise to consult with a healthcare provider to tailor supplementation to individual health needs.

Winter Heart Care: 7 Must-Follow Tips for Cardiac Patients

Update Winter Woes: Understanding Heart Health Risks Winter can be particularly harsh for heart patients, presenting unique challenges that require careful management. As temperatures drop, blood vessels constrict, leading to increased blood pressure and, consequently, a heightened risk of heart complications. In fact, cardiovascular diseases account for one in every three deaths in the U.S. alone, indicating a significant health risk that many face in the colder months. Adopting precautionary measures is essential for heart patients to thrive during winter. Essential Precautions to Protect Heart Health Effective winter management for heart patients begins with awareness of their environment and condition. Following simple yet impactful tips can help improve your heart health and keep you feeling well throughout the season: 1. Dress Wisely: Layer Up for Warmth Keeping your body warm is crucial. Layering with insulating materials can protect your cardiovascular system from sudden temperature drops. Utilize hats, gloves, and scarves to cover exposed skin, as these areas are particularly sensitive to cold. 2. Take Frequent Warm Breaks If you're active outside in cold weather, remember to take regular breaks indoors. This allows your body to warm up and reduces strain on your heart. Resting every 20-30 minutes can rejuvenate your energy levels and enhance safety. 3. Mind Your Consumption: Limit Alcohol and Smoking With the holiday season often comes indulgence, but heart patients should be cautious. Alcohol dilates blood vessels, leading to increased strain on the heart, while smoking constricts them, making both habits risky. Maintaining moderation is key. 4. Embrace Sunlight and Fresh Air When sunlight shines through the clouds, make it a goal to get outdoors for a leisurely walk. Sunshine aids vitamin D production and can do wonders for mood and energy. Participating in light exercises can bolster heart function. 5. Modify Your Workout Routine Intense physical activity in cold weather can stress your heart. Instead of high-intensity workouts, opt for gentler exercises, such as yoga or walking, that support cardiovascular health. 6. Eat Small, Nutritious Meals Heavy meals can overwhelm the body. Instead, try consuming smaller, more frequent meals filled with heart-healthy nutrients. Incorporate plenty of vegetables, fruits, whole grains, and lean proteins into your diet to maintain energy without putting strain on your system. 7. Be Prepared: Have a Contingency Plan Monitor your health diligently and have remedies ready for potential ailments, such as the flu or cold. Always recognize symptoms that could signal a heart issue, such as chest pain or discomfort in the arms or neck, and reach out for medical advice swiftly. How Winter Affects Mental Well-Being Aside from physical challenges, winter can also impact mental health for heart patients. The lack of sunlight and the onset of Seasonal Affective Disorder (SAD) can exacerbate feelings of anxiety and depression, which, in turn, affects heart health. The Value of Staying Connected Engaging socially and seeking emotional support can combat the winter blues and significantly improve mental well-being. Regular interactions with friends, family, or support groups can instill a sense of community and positivity. Conclusion: Taking Control of Your Heart Health By adopting these seven precautions during winter, heart patients can proactively manage their health and enjoy the beauty of the season without compromise. Remember, being informed is crucial; utilize these tips to stay safe and healthy. When in doubt, consult with your healthcare provider for personalized insights and support.

How Zeaxanthin Could Revolutionize Immune Health and Cancer Treatment

Update The Hidden Power of Zeaxanthin: More Than Just Eye Health When we think of boosting our immune system, we often consider vitamins like C and D, or minerals like zinc. However, a recent study shines a light on a lesser-known nutrient - zeaxanthin. Traditionally celebrated for its critical role in eye health, zeaxanthin is emerging as an unexpected ally in fortifying our immune defenses against cancer. This compelling connection highlights the potential of diet in supporting our immune system's response to one of humanity's most challenging health threats: cancer. How Zeaxanthin Supercharges T-Cells Zeaxanthin, a carotenoid found in colorful fruits and vegetables such as carrots, kale, and spinach, plays a vital role beyond ocular protection. The latest research focuses on its profound impact on T-cells, specifically CD8+ T-cells, which are crucial in identifying and destroying aberrant cells, including cancerous ones. The study indicates that zeaxanthin strengthens T-cell receptor complexes, enhancing communication pathways necessary for T-cells to mount an effective immune response. As a result, these fortified T-cells can better recognize and attack tumor cells. Bridging Nutrition and Immunotherapy One of the most exciting aspects of zeaxanthin's immune-enhancing properties is its potential to enhance existing cancer therapies. When combined with immunotherapy, zeaxanthin has shown to amplify the effectiveness of treatments that aim to unblock the ‘brakes’ on T-cells, thus increasing their ability to kill cancer cells. This synergy could pave the way for innovative dietary strategies that complement traditional cancer treatments, making them safer and more effective. Dietary Sources: How to Add Zeaxanthin to Your Plate Given zeaxanthin's promising benefits, including its ability to improve vision and bolster immunological resilience, it is worthwhile to incorporate its natural sources into our diets. Notably, zeaxanthin is predominantly found in foods that we often overlook: Carrots Kale Spinach Orange bell peppers Egg yolks By adding these foods to our meals, we can not only satisfy our culinary palate but also nurture our immune health. Future Implications for Cancer Prevention and Treatment While most of the current research has been conducted in mouse models, the implications for human health could be transformative. Experts emphasize that zeaxanthin does not represent a standalone cancer treatment but may serve as a valuable adjunct to traditional therapies. The exciting takeaway is that dietary patterns could significantly influence our body's ability to combat cancer, ultimately enhancing the capabilities of immunotherapy, which has already shifted the landscape of cancer treatment. Unlock Your Strength: Why Minimalist Footwear Could Transform Your Workout

Update The Hidden Power of Your Feet: Why Comfort May Be Costing You Gains When considering fitness and strength training, many individuals prioritize the big muscle groups—quads, hamstrings, and glutes. However, top foot expert Courtney Conley, D.C., insists that it all begins from the ground up, starting with the feet. Most people, while engaged in workouts, are enveloped in shoes designed more for comfort than functionality. This footwear disconnects us from the very muscles we aim to enhance, revealing a critical but overlooked aspect of effective training. Why Your Footwear Might Be Holding You Back Modern shoes, with their thick soles and narrow toe boxes, might feel cozy, but they inadvertently inhibit your strength gains. This cushioning reduces the vital sensory feedback from your feet to your brain, preventing the activation of stabilizing muscles crucial for balance and power. The longer we rely on shoes to support our movements, the less our bodies learn to stabilize themselves, leading to compensatory actions that may impair performance. The Case for Barefoot Training: Rediscovering Your Feet's Strength With a growing movement among athletes and fitness enthusiasts, more and more individuals are opting for barefoot or minimalist training. This method allows feet to feel the ground and activates the intrinsic muscles necessary for stability and power. For instance, during a deadlift, while pressing through the middle of the foot, allowing the toes to spread effectively engages the entire chain of muscles from the feet to the glutes and enhances overall strength. Implementing Minimalist Training: Challenges and Adaptations Transitioning to barefoot training can be a game-changer, yet it requires caution. Conley suggests that lifters can start small by removing shoes during specific exercises like deadlifts, calf raises, or farmer’s carries. This practice not only strengthens the feet but also enhances overall coordination. Even simple acts, such as performing a farmer’s carry barefoot, can significantly improve foot strength and functionality. Building Foot Strength for Longevity Importance doesn't stop at performance; strong and mobile feet can significantly enhance balance and coordination, which are critical for healthy aging. Research indicates that improved toe strength and flexibility can lower the risk of falls and injuries in older adults. In essence, prioritizing foot health can lead to a healthier, more active life. A Step-by-Step Guide to Get Started with Minimalist Training For those new to the world of barefoot or minimalist training, starting slow is paramount. It's crucial to give your feet enough time to adapt after years spent in supportive shoes. Start by incorporating lighter loads while focusing on form and alignment to avoid injuries. Gradually increase the intensity and complexity of your workouts as your foot strength improves.
